WACO -- Down 7-0 after one quarter, Waco scored 35 unanswered points in the second and third quarters as the Lions celebrated homecoming Friday with a 56-14 District 8-4A win over Burleson at Waco ISD Stadium.
The Lions (3-2, 1-1) trailed 7-0 after one quarter after the Elks (0-5, 0-1) scored on their second possession.
Burleson quarterback Isaiah Hall gave the Elks their first lead of the season with 20-yard scoring strike to B.J. Mays. The 8-play, 65-yard drive was set up by a Rodney Nickerson fumble recovery.
The Elks held the lead until midway through the second quarter when Christian Simms scored on a 12-yard to tie the score at 7-7. Simms finished with 134 yards.
